UX Design Portfolios FAQs

Do I Need a UX Portfolio Website?

Yes, you need a professional UX portfolio website to showcase your skills and convince employers of your value. If you want to increase your chances of attracting recruiters and landing a well-paying job, a well-structured website highlighting your skills, samples, and experience is essential.

What Should I Include in a UX Design Portfolio?

The vital elements you must include while creating your UX design portfolio are your best UX design projects. elevator pitch, personal bio, contact info, and relevant social media links where your work features.
